Social Democratic Gains



The Social Democrats of Dorvik more than doubled their seats in the House of Representatives from 30 to 66, securing a place in government for the first time. A press conference was held with Dorthee Soelle and the SDD members of the cabinet.
Rep. Ruth Ehrenreich, a civil rights attorney from Fairfax became head of Justice. Rep. Oscar Habermas, an environmentalist from Dorvan became head of Agriculture. Rep. Chris Weber, an urban activist, from Kordusia now heads Infrastructure and Transportation.
The SDD breakthrough means that "we've become leading a voice for the democratic left in Dorvik" Soelle said. She hopes that such a voice can make an impact on a government with such a broad diversity of thought and practice.
"While we disagree on a good number of things, all the parties in the coalition reject the racist politics of the Authentic People's Party" and "if we can form a coalition to shut out such hateful views from government, we've performed a good service," Soelle added.
